How Important Is Brush Design for Pet Hair Removal?
Brush design is crucial for effective pet hair removal. The main components of brush design include bristle type, bristle length, and brush shape.
First, the bristle type affects the brush’s ability to capture hair. Short, stiff bristles can effectively remove embedded hair from surfaces. In contrast, soft bristles may fail to dislodge stubborn pet hair.
Next, bristle length plays a role in reaching deeper into carpets or fabric. Longer bristles can penetrate more effectively, while shorter bristles are better suited for hard surfaces.
The shape of the brush head also influences performance. A wider brush can cover more area quickly, while a narrower brush allows for more detailed cleaning in corners and tight spaces.
These components work together to enhance cleaning efficiency. A well-designed brush significantly reduces the time needed for pet hair removal, making the cleaning process more effective.
Overall, brush design directly impacts the effectiveness of pet hair removal tools. Choosing the right design maximizes cleaning performance and ensures a cleaner living space.

What Maintenance Practices Ensure Longevity of Your Roomba on Hardwood Floors?
To ensure the longevity of your Roomba on hardwood floors, you should follow specific maintenance practices.
- Regularly clean the brushes and filter.
- Inspect and clean the wheels and sensors.
- Schedule routine virtual wall use to prevent falls.
- Update software and settings regularly.
- Store the Roomba in a cool, dry place.
- Avoid using it on wet surfaces.
Maintaining your Roomba on hardwood floors involves various practices that can protect its function and longevity.
-
Regularly clean the brushes and filter: Cleaning the brushes and filter of your Roomba helps maintain its suction power and overall performance. Hair and debris can obstruct these parts, hindering cleaning efficiency. The Roomba manual typically suggests cleaning the brushes every few uses and changing the filter monthly for optimal results.
-
Inspect and clean the wheels and sensors: Inspecting the wheels and sensors ensures that the Roomba can navigate and clean effectively. Dirt buildup on the wheels can restrict movement. Likewise, dirty sensors can lead to navigation issues. Regularly wipe down the wheels and sensors using a soft, dry cloth to maintain functionality.
-
Schedule routine virtual wall use to prevent falls: Using virtual walls can protect your Roomba from encountering stairs or drop-offs while cleaning hardwood floors. This technology uses infrared beams to create invisible barriers, guiding the Roomba to avoid hazardous areas. It is essential to set up these barriers effectively in your home to prevent unwanted accidents.
-
Update software and settings regularly: Regular software updates from the manufacturer enhance your Roomba’s performance and fix any existing bugs. Keeping the Roomba’s software up-to-date ensures it can take advantage of the latest features. You can usually access updates through the Roomba app.
-
Store the Roomba in a cool, dry place: Proper storage is critical for preventing damage. Storing your Roomba in a place with extreme temperatures or high humidity can negatively impact its battery life and components. Ideally, store it in a climate-controlled environment.
-
Avoid using it on wet surfaces: Roombas are not designed for wet cleaning on hardwood floors. Using a Roomba on wet surfaces can lead to electrical issues or damage to the robot. Always ensure that the area is dry before operation to prevent these problems.
How Frequently Should You Clean Your Roomba?
You should clean your Roomba frequently to maintain its performance. It is advisable to empty the dustbin after every use. This prevents clogging and ensures suction power remains strong. Additionally, clean the brushes and filter once a week. This will help prevent hair and debris buildup. Monthly deep cleaning of the Roomba is recommended. This includes checking for tangled hair, cleaning the wheel bearings, and wiping down the exterior. Following this schedule helps prolong the lifespan of your Roomba and enhances its cleaning efficiency.
